Dozens of new laws will take effect in New York in January, including one that protects women’s rights in the workplace and in domestic violence cases, according to a report in lohud.
Lohud also reported that the state Legislature passed, and Gov. Andrew Cuomo signed, close to 600 bills in 2015 addressing issues such as the minimum wage, breastfeeding mothers, access to child-abuse records in missing children cases, and cuts in corporate taxes.
